diff options
author | Marcelo Fernandez <marcelofg55@gmail.com> | 2018-08-03 21:17:33 -0300 |
---|---|---|
committer | Marcelo Fernandez <marcelofg55@gmail.com> | 2018-08-04 10:07:46 -0300 |
commit | 05fc12ddb631c111b96bf03d84100d270f296b21 (patch) | |
tree | 71763043111b98f1a70171aa385353f2882f8620 /platform/osx | |
parent | 6c569c90b666c7fb773eca3948fc76ba7a160a27 (diff) |
Add OS::open_midi_inputs and OS::close_midi_inputs
Diffstat (limited to 'platform/osx')
-rw-r--r-- | platform/osx/os_osx.mm | 4 |
1 files changed, 2 insertions, 2 deletions
diff --git a/platform/osx/os_osx.mm b/platform/osx/os_osx.mm index 7bf274310d..41cfada723 100644 --- a/platform/osx/os_osx.mm +++ b/platform/osx/os_osx.mm @@ -1351,8 +1351,6 @@ Error OS_OSX::initialize(const VideoMode &p_desired, int p_video_driver, int p_a AudioDriverManager::initialize(p_audio_driver); - midi_driver.open(); - input = memnew(InputDefault); joypad_osx = memnew(JoypadOSX); @@ -1370,6 +1368,8 @@ Error OS_OSX::initialize(const VideoMode &p_desired, int p_video_driver, int p_a void OS_OSX::finalize() { + midi_driver.close(); + CFNotificationCenterRemoveObserver(CFNotificationCenterGetDistributedCenter(), NULL, kTISNotifySelectedKeyboardInputSourceChanged, NULL); CGDisplayRemoveReconfigurationCallback(displays_arrangement_changed, NULL); |